Understanding Hybrid Battery Solar Grid Tie Systems

What Is a Hybrid Battery Solar Grid Tie?

A hybrid battery solar grid tie is a system that combines solar panels, a hybrid inverter, and battery storage. Unlike traditional solar setups that primarily sell excess energy back to the grid, hybrid systems enable homeowners to store surplus energy generated during the day for use at night or during power outages. This flexibility enhances energy independence and offers economic advantages.

How Does a Hybrid Battery Solar Grid Tie Work?

  1. Energy Generation: Solar panels capture sunlight and convert it into direct current (DC) electricity.
  2. Inversion Process: The hybrid inverter converts DC electricity into alternating current (AC) electricity, making it suitable for home use and compatible with the power grid.
  3. Energy Storage: Excess energy generated during the day is stored in the battery for later use, ensuring that homeowners can access power even when sunlight isn’t available.
  4. Grid Interaction: Homeowners can sell excess energy back to the grid or draw power from the grid if needed, enhancing energy reliability.

Benefits of Hybrid Battery Solar Grid Tie Systems

Improved Energy Efficiency

By utilizing stored solar energy, homeowners can reduce their dependency on the grid and lower their energy bills. This efficiency allows for optimal energy use, especially during peak pricing hours when grid electricity is more expensive.

Enhanced Energy Independence

Hybrid systems provide a reliable energy source during blackouts or intermittent power outages. Homeowners can maintain access to essential appliances and devices without relying on traditional power sources.

Financial Incentives

Investing in a hybrid battery solar grid tie system can lead to significant savings over time. Many regions offer tax credits, rebates, and other incentives for solar adaptations, making these systems more financially accessible.

Environmental Benefits

By harnessing solar energy, hybrid systems contribute to a significant reduction in carbon emissions and reliance on fossil fuels. They promote a sustainable lifestyle that benefits both homeowners and the planet.

Factors to Consider When Choosing a Hybrid Battery Solar Grid Tie System

Battery Capacity

The battery’s capacity should match the household’s energy needs. Key considerations include daily energy consumption and the expected duration of power outages.

Inverter Quality

A high-quality inverter is crucial for the smooth operation of your hybrid system. Look for inverters that provide advanced features such as monitoring capabilities, which can help homeowners track energy use effectively.

Installation Professionalism

Engaging a certified and reputable installer can significantly impact the performance of a hybrid battery solar grid tie system. Ensure that the installation team is experienced and knowledgeable about local regulations.
